← Back to jobs

Job Description
Top 3 Reasons To Join Us
The Job
We are looking for an AI Agent / RAG Backend Engineer to build and operate production-level AI systems for: E-commerce chatbot (product search, recommendation, order flow), Enterprise document intelligence (ITB/DR matching, structured extraction). This role focuses on designing LLM-based agent systems, integrating external APIs, and building high-accuracy, low-latency AI services..
Job Description
- Design and develop AI Agent-based systems for chatbot and enterprise automation.
- Build multi-agent workflows integrating external APIs (product search, order, user data, etc.).
- Develop and optimize RAG pipelines for document understanding and knowledge retrieval.
- Integrate LLMs with tools/APIs using frameworks such as LangChain or LlamaIndex.
- Implement session-based conversation systems (e.g., Redis-based state management).
- Optimize LLM responses for: accuracy, latency, hallucination reduction.
- Design and manage vector databases (FAISS, Pinecone, Weaviate).
- Collaborate with frontend/backend teams for chatbot UX and API integration.
Requirements
- 3–7+ years of experience in AI/ML or backend development
- Strong proficiency in Python
- Hands-on experience with: LLM systems (RAG, Agents, tool calling), API integration
- Experience with: LangChain / LlamaIndex or similar frameworks, Vector DB (FAISS, Pinecone, Weaviate)
- Experience with Redis or session/state management systems
- Understanding of prompt engineering and response optimization
- Experience with AWS (EC2, S3, etc.)
Preferred Qualifications
- Experience building chatbot or conversational AI systems
- Experience with multi-agent architecture and tool-based reasoning
- Experience with document-based RAG systems
- Experience with: ranking / scoring / confidence evaluation, structured output generation from LLM
- Understanding of microservice architecture
- Experience optimizing API latency and system performance
Tech Stack
- Language: Python
- AI/LLM: OpenAI, LLaMA, Mistral
- Framework: LangChain, LlamaIndex
- Vector DB: FAISS, Pinecone, Weaviate
- Infra: AWS (EC2, S3)
- Cache/State: Redis
- Lương cao thỏa thuận theo năng lực và tinh thần làm việc
- Review lương 1-2 lần/ 1 năm
- Thưởng tết, quà sinh nhật, cafe, đồ ăn, trang thiết bị làm việc đầy đủ
- BHXH và phép năm theo luật lao động
- Môi trường thân thiện, dễ phát huy năng lực, học hỏi được nhiều công nghệ mới
Benefits
- Lương cao thỏa thuận theo năng lực và tinh thần làm việc
- Review lương 1-2 lần/ 1 năm
- Thưởng tết, quà sinh nhật, cafe, đồ ăn, trang thiết bị làm việc đầy đủ
- BHXH và phép năm theo luật lao động
- Môi trường thân thiện, dễ phát huy năng lực, học hỏi được nhiều công nghệ mới